I'm trying to setup my oVirt engine machine to also run BackupPC
however I have to disable the oVirt vhost in apache in order to access
the BackupPC web front end on port 80.

Is there a way to safely force the oVirt webadmin to only respond on
port 443 so that I can run my BackupPC on port 80? No matter what I've
tried so far with my vhosts the apache ajp always redirects all
requests to the oVirt web admin login page on port 80 or 443.
